MacKenna Mahan (Selinsgrove/Selinsgrove) scored two goals to lead the Bloomsburg University field hockey team to a 2-0 win over IUP on Wednesday afternoon in a PSAC (Pennsylvania State Athletic Conference) game. The win keeps the Huskies in the hunt for the sixth and final PSAC playoff spot with two games to play.
Â
Bloomsburg controlled the offensive attack in the early going getting two penalty corners and two shots on goal, but no scores, in the opening eight minutes. Then in the 12
th minute Mahan collected a loose ball in front of the cage and banged it home from 12-yards out for 1-0 lead.
Â
IUP came back with some offensive pressure getting a couple of penalty corners in the 31
st minute. One shot by McKenzie Noll hit the post to keep it a 1-0 game, which was followed by save from Bloomsburg goalie
Lindsay Cassel (Hummelstown/Lower Dauphin) on a penalty stroke attempt by Kalista Gioglio to keep the home team off the board.
Â
Then with time running out in the first half Mahan again found herself in front of the cage and poked home a shot from seven yards for a 2-0 advantage.
Â
In the second half of play neither team did much offensively with the teams combining for just two shots on goal in the final 35 minutes.
Â
Cassel finished with three saves to earn the win in goal. For Mahan, her two goals were the third and fourth scores of the season.
Â
Bloomsburg is now 8-8, 4-4 in the PSAC, while IUP falls to 5-9, 3-5 in the PSAC. The Huskies visit Mercyhurst on Saturday at noon.
